Description

The gate posts and wall to the front of number 62 Brixton Water Lane, dating from the 19th century, are constructed of brick and feature flat buttresses that ramp up to the house. At the road end, there is a tall pier. The structure includes two pairs of panelled cast iron gateposts located at the center and left of the wall.
